  • Tropical Paradise

    A colorful, tropical card easy to make w/ these fun dies, some ink & a few colored pencils. Sure to brighten someone’s birthday, vacation or retirement.

    It’s my turn to host the Inspiration Challenge (IC926) and we’re visiting The Classy Home & their Pinterest Board where I found THIS picture to inspire me.

    To make my tropical card, I die cut the palm tree frame out of grass green & stacked it a few times to give it a little depth. I used green, brown & blue-green inks to sponge on top of it, then added some details w/ Prismacolor pencils. I also used the pencils to color in the water on the white layer behind it. The grass, sand & little hilly island were also die cut & shaded w/ inks & pencils. I added the other elements to the white bg before attaching the palm tree frame on top.

    The small flowers were die cut, shaped & added at the bottom of the frame. The coconuts were made using a small hole punch then colored in.

  • Joy Bells

    A die cut Christmas card w/ metallic gold bells, pierced background & a pretty designer paper strip. Add a die cut word & a pierced background to finish it. Change out the designer paper & make a lot of same but different Christmas cards. Great way to use up leftover strips or bands of pretty paper.

    A big congrats to Brenda, the newest Featured Stamper (FS864)! She has a sweet gallery & I chose THIS card to case. I kept the layout & Christmas theme, put I used different dies, paper strip instead of ribbon & pierced bg instead of embossed.

    My card was entirely die cut. The bells were cut out of 3 shades of brushed metallic gold & the clappers are brushed metallic bronze. I used a resized slimline die to cut the strip of designer paper, added narrow gold strips down the side, then die cut the green scallop edges w/ a mini slimline die & used just the 2 long edges.

    The holly, greenery & shadow for Joy were cut out of 2 different shades of dk green & the Joy was the lightest of the brushed gold. I used a diamond piercing die for the white panel & added some red gems instead of holly berries. I used the back of a small teaspoon on the back of the bells to push out the shape & make them appear more 3D.

  • Birthday Patio

    A fun birthday card w/ a cute patio set, that looks harder than it is. The new paver bg die is great to use over a variety of background papers & makes them look great.

    We are visiting Image Kind & their Pinterest Board. I was inspired by THIS patio set picture & I thought this new patio die set would be perfect for it.

    For my teal patio card, I die cut the center rectangle out of mint, along w/ the little pillows & table top. I used a teal for the chair cushions & 1 vase. The background was die cut out of a darker teal using a paver cover die. I stacked it a couple of times for dimension, then attached it to a Distress oxide ink bg I had hanging around. I filled in the smaller diamonds w/ white to break it up a bit. It was pretty easy to put it all together & to finish I added the stamped/die cut Happy Birthday.

    Just a tiny bit of stickles was added to the flower centers.
